The temperature T of a refrigerator is at least 35°F and at most 41°F. Write a compound
s344n2d4d5 [400]

The compound inequality for the temperature T of a refrigerator that is at least 35°F and at most 41°F is 35  ≤  T ≤  41

A compound inequality has two inequality statements joined together

The the temperature of the inequality is represented by T

The temperature T of a refrigerator is at least 35°F and at most 41°F

This means that the temperature falls between 35°F and 41°F

Since the temperature, T, is at most 41°F

This can be mathematically interpreted as

T  ≤  41

The temperature, T, is at least 35°F

35  ≤  T

Combining the two inequality statements 35  ≤  T and T  ≤  41, the compound statement formed is:

35  ≤  T ≤  41

The compound inequality for the temperature T of a refrigerator that is at least 35°F and at most 41°F is 35  ≤  T ≤  41
